Following are the major responsibilities for Design & Engineering of EHV, HV & MV substations:

Preparation of Single Line Diagram of Substation.

Review of Base Design for control, protection and metering system.

Design reviewing of Current Transformers, Voltage Transformers.

Preparation of calculations to check the adequacy of Current Transformers,

and Voltage Transformers for protection & metering applications.

Design review of control, protection and metering panels.

Panel Engineering for control, protection and metering panels.

Modification of existing drawings for reinforcement/protection augmentation projects.

System Engineering i.e. Interfacing of control, protection, metering and monitoring panels. Preparation of Cable schedules & Termination chart.

Preparation of SCADA Points list,Annunciation point list,SOE point list,TFR point list,Alarm list.

Relay Setting Calculations & Short Circuit Studies.

Design review of Layout of Substation.
